在当今这个数据驱动的时代,内容分发网络(CDN)扮演着至关重要的角色,它如同互联网世界的“快递小哥”,确保信息以最快的速度、最稳定的状态送达全球每一个角落,随着技术的进步与市场的变化,传统CDN服务正面临着前所未有的挑战,“拉下行CDN”作为一种创新模式,正逐渐崭露头角,为行业带来新的变革,本文将深入探讨拉下行CDN的概念、优势、应用场景以及面临的挑战,旨在为读者提供一个全面而深入的理解。
一、何为拉下行CDN?
传统CDN主要依赖于“推”的方式,即内容提供商主动将内容推送至CDN节点,用户访问时从最近的节点获取内容,而拉下行CDN则反其道而行之,采用“拉”的策略,当用户发起请求时,CDN节点即时从源站或其他缓存节点动态拉取所需内容,再返回给用户,这种方式减少了预加载的盲目性,提高了内容的时效性和灵活性。
二、拉下行CDN的核心优势
1、高效利用资源:通过按需拉取,避免了不必要的带宽和存储资源的浪费,提升了整体资源利用率。
2、新鲜度:实时或近实时地更新内容,确保用户总能访问到最新信息,特别适用于新闻、社交媒体等频繁更新的场景。
3、灵活应对突发流量:面对突发事件导致的流量激增,拉下行机制能更快速地响应,有效减轻源站压力。
4、成本优化:根据实际需求付费,对于内容变化频繁但访问量不稳定的业务,可显著降低运营成本。
三、应用场景分析
分发:如直播、短视频、在线游戏等,这些场景下内容持续变化,拉下行CDN能够保证用户获得最新的观看体验。
推荐:基于用户行为分析的个性化内容推送,由于内容高度定制化,使用拉下行策略能更高效地满足用户需求。
边缘计算应用:在物联网、智能制造等领域,设备间的数据交换需即时处理,拉下行CDN有助于实现低延迟的数据同步。
四、面临的挑战与解决方案
1、缓存命中率问题是动态拉取,可能导致缓存命中率下降,解决方案包括智能预测算法和多层次缓存策略,以提高命中率。
2、源站压力管理:大量并发拉取可能对源站造成压力,可通过设置合理的拉取频率限制、使用负载均衡技术分散请求来缓解。
3、安全性考量:拉下行模式下,如何保障数据传输的安全性成为新挑战,采用HTTPS加密传输、访问控制列表(ACL)等措施加强安全防护。
相关问答FAQs
Q1: 拉下行CDN是否适合所有类型的网站或应用?
A1: 并非所有场景都适用拉下行CDN,对于静态内容较多、更新频率低的网站,传统推送型CDN可能更为高效,而对于那些内容高度动态、需要实时交互的应用,如直播平台、社交网络等,拉下行CDN则能更好地满足其需求,选择哪种CDN策略应根据具体业务特性来决定。
Q2: 实施拉下行CDN是否需要对现有系统进行大规模改造?
A2: 实施拉下行CDN并不一定意味着需要全面重构现有系统,许多现代CDN服务提供商已经提供了灵活的配置选项,允许客户根据自身需求调整缓存策略,不过,为了充分发挥拉下行CDN的优势,可能需要对内容管理系统(CMS)、API接口等进行一定的适配和优化,以确保内容能够被有效地拉取和缓存,监控和日志分析系统的升级也是必要的,以便更好地追踪性能和识别潜在问题。
到此,以上就是小编对于“拉下行cdn”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1339460.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复